Thomas Partey tells Atletico Madrid that he wants summer move to Arsenal

Arsenal have been heavily linked with Thomas Partey and new reports are now claiming that the player has told his club of his desire to join the gunners.

Arsenal have in the last few weeks been heavily linked with Atletico Madrid defensive midfielder Thomas Partey and new reports are now claiming that the player has told his club that he would like to move to North London in this upcoming summer transfer window.

Thomas Partey has been impressive in the Spanish LA Liga and the UEFA Champions League this season and this has seen him attract a number of suitors since he has proved to be one of the best defensive midfielders in the world. Arsenal have for years been crying out for a solid defensive midfielder and so it’s no surprise that the club would like to sign Thomas Partey in the summer transfer window.

A report by The Telegraph confirms that Thomas Partey has told Atletico Madrid that he would like to join Arsenal and that he would like for the two clubs to reach an agreement with each other. They say that Mikel Arteta has made finding a new defensive midfielder his main priority in this upcoming transfer window and that the gunners have identified Thomas Partey as the perfect man for the job but they will however have to find a to pay his release clause of £45million.

The report also mentions that the gunners will not be spending a lot of money in the summer since they have financial issues as they have even had their players agree to a 12.5% annual salary reduction but they however say that Atletico Madrid are also interested in Arsenal’s Alexandre Lacazette and so a swap deal is not unimaginable. It is also claimed that Partey has told the people close to him that he feels that it is time fot him to go and prove himself in the Premier League.

This comes a week after Partey’s father came out and outright said that he had been told by his son that he would be joining Arsenal when the transfer window opens.
